Product Overview

A Formulation-Friendly Vitamin C Derivative for Modern Brightening Skincare

Vitamin C remains one of the most recognized active concepts in global skincare, but pure L-Ascorbic Acid can be difficult to formulate due to oxidation, color change, low-pH requirements, and consumer tolerance challenges. VCE solves these practical formulation problems by offering a more stable vitamin C derivative for daily-use brightening and antioxidant products.

3-O-Ethyl Ascorbic Acid is an etherified derivative of ascorbic acid. This structural modification improves stability and makes it easier to use in mild cosmetic systems while maintaining the strong marketing value of vitamin C. For formulators, it enables cleaner serum aesthetics, improved product shelf appeal, and more flexible pH design compared with traditional low-pH vitamin C formulas.

For skincare brands, VCE supports high-demand consumer claims such as radiance, glow, antioxidant care, uneven tone improvement, and dark spot appearance reduction. It is especially suitable for premium brightening serums, urban antioxidant products, anti-aging vitamin C lines, and sensitive-skin-friendly glow formulas.

Uneven Tone and Dark Spot Appearance
3-O-Ethyl Ascorbic Acid is commonly used in skincare products targeting uneven-looking tone and dark spot appearance. Scientific literature reports that this ingredient is associated with anti-melanogenic activity and tyrosinase-related pathways, making it a valuable component in cosmetic brightening systems.

Kind tips

Formulation Precautions

  • Add during the cool-down phase when possible, preferably below 40 °C.
  • Avoid strong alkaline systems and unnecessary prolonged heating.
  • Validate color, odor, pH drift, assay retention, and package compatibility during stability testing.
  • Use airless, opaque, or UV-protective packaging for premium vitamin C positioning.
  • Confirm compatibility when combining with strong acids, high electrolyte systems, botanical extracts, and metal ions.
  • Final use level and claims should be supported by safety assessment and target-market compliance review.
